#2439 FBI Use of Blockchain for Authenticating and Protecting Scraped Hard Drive Data

#2439 FBI Use of Blockchain for Authenticating and Protecting Scraped Hard Drive Data

#2439 How might the FBI use blockchain to protect contents of a scraped hard drive?

Be Serious: The FBI could use blockchain technology to ensure the integrity and security of data scraped from a hard drive in the following ways:

  1. Data Integrity and Tamper-Proofing: The contents of the scraped hard drive could be hashed, and these hashes can be stored on a blockchain. Each file or data chunk would be represented by a unique hash, and any alteration to the data would result in a different hash, making it easy to detect tampering. The blockchain provides an immutable, timestamped record that verifies the data remains unchanged from the time it was recorded.

  2. Chain of Custody: The blockchain can log every interaction or transfer of the data, recording who accessed or modified the files and when. This ensures a clear, verifiable chain of custody for legal purposes, which is critical in criminal investigations or courtroom evidence.

  3. Decentralized Storage Authentication: Using blockchain in combination with decentralized storage networks (e.g., IPFS) allows the FBI to store data in a secure manner. Only the metadata and content verification information (hashes) are stored on the blockchain, while the actual data may be stored in decentralized nodes, making unauthorized access difficult.

  4. Smart Contracts for Access Control: The FBI could use smart contracts to enforce access control policies. Only authorized personnel can interact with the data based on pre-defined rules encoded in the blockchain, ensuring that access is both tracked and automated based on permissions.

  5. Audit Trails and Accountability: Blockchain offers transparent and immutable audit trails. Every action, including the access, modification, or sharing of the data, would be recorded. This enhances accountability, as any unauthorized access can be immediately identified and traced.

In essence, blockchain could help ensure that scraped hard drive contents remain secure, untampered, and trackable through verifiable records that are transparent, yet cryptographically protected from manipulation.


How could the hard drive electronic id and the cpu id be added to this process?

Be Serious: The hard drive electronic ID (e.g., the serial number or unique device identifier) and the CPU ID (a unique identifier for the processor) can be integrated into the blockchain-based protection process to further enhance data integrity, chain of custody, and security. Here’s how they could be incorporated:

1. Data Fingerprinting with Hardware IDs

  • Hard Drive Electronic ID: When scraping the data from the hard drive, the system could hash the contents of each file or data block along with the hard drive's unique electronic ID. This means that the hash stored on the blockchain would not only represent the file contents but would also be tied to the specific hard drive from which the data originated. If anyone attempts to modify or move the data to another drive, it would be detectable because the hashes would no longer match.
  • CPU ID: Similarly, the CPU ID of the system performing the data scraping or accessing the data could also be included in the hash calculation. This creates a verifiable link between the hardware used for data handling and the blockchain record, ensuring that only an authorized machine (with a matching CPU ID) can interact with the data in a valid, trackable way.

2. Blockchain Record Anchoring with Hardware IDs

  • The hard drive ID and CPU ID can be recorded in the metadata of each blockchain transaction. For example, when data from the hard drive is first scraped and added to the blockchain (hashed and recorded), the transaction can include the hard drive’s ID and CPU ID used for scraping. This information would be stored immutably in the blockchain ledger, allowing investigators to verify the source hardware of the data later.
  • If the data is transferred or accessed, each transaction in the blockchain could log the CPU ID of the machine involved, creating a clear history of which systems have interacted with the data.

3. Secure Chain of Custody Tied to Hardware

  • Incorporating the hard drive and CPU IDs into the blockchain record adds a layer of hardware-based validation to the chain of custody. Not only is the data itself tracked, but the specific devices used to handle the data are also tracked. If any device other than the originally authorized ones attempts to access or modify the data, it will not match the blockchain's history, triggering an alert for unauthorized activity.
  • This process can also be automated via smart contracts, where only systems with authorized hardware IDs (matching hard drive and CPU IDs) are permitted to handle or access the data, enforcing strict access control.

4. Hardware-Based Access Control

  • Hard Drive Binding: By binding data to a specific hard drive using its electronic ID, the blockchain can enforce that the data can only be accessed or verified if it resides on that particular hard drive. If the data is copied to another drive, even without modification, the mismatch in hardware IDs would make it immediately detectable.
  • Trusted Platform Module (TPM) Integration: In addition to using the hard drive and CPU IDs, the FBI could integrate this process with a TPM (Trusted Platform Module) on the device. The TPM could securely store these IDs and ensure that only authorized hardware combinations (drive and CPU) are allowed to access the data, further enhancing security and traceability.

5. Forensic and Legal Proof

  • In a forensic investigation, having both the hard drive ID and CPU ID linked to the blockchain record provides concrete, verifiable proof of the hardware used during each step of the process. This can be crucial in court, where establishing a tamper-proof chain of custody is essential. It also protects the integrity of the data by showing that it has only been accessed or manipulated on known and approved systems.

Example Workflow:

  1. Scraping: When the data is scraped from the hard drive, the file contents are hashed together with the hard drive ID and CPU ID, generating a unique fingerprint.
  2. Recording: This unique hash, along with metadata (e.g., timestamps, hard drive ID, CPU ID), is recorded on the blockchain.
  3. Access/Transfer: If the data is accessed or transferred, the CPU ID of the accessing machine is logged, ensuring that only authorized hardware is used. The blockchain enforces this by smart contracts.
  4. Verification: At any point, the blockchain can be queried to confirm that the data still matches its original state, with verification based on both the hard drive and CPU IDs.

By combining these hardware identifiers with the blockchain, the FBI can ensure a more robust, verifiable, and tamper-resistant system for protecting and managing the scraped hard drive contents.


From <https://chatgpt.com/>

Comments

Popular posts from this blog

#1453 Potential Fun Topics to Pursue in Chat

#2024 More: IDEAfier.com

#1512 Table Bots to Play Games